Benefits

Treatment of Ch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D)Treatment of Ch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D)

In Treatment of Ch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D) Theehale Inhaler helps the airways in your lungs stay open. It relaxes the muscles of these airways. This makes it easier for air to get in and out. It will relieve symptoms such as tightness in your chest, shortness of breath, wheezing, and coughing and help you carry out your daily activities more easily. This medicine is safe and effective. It usually starts to work within a few minutes and the effects can last up to several hours. How to use

Check the label for directions before use. Shake the inhaler. While you are breathing in from mouth, press down on the inhaler one time to release the medication and hold your breath for 10 seconds. Repeat until you have inhaled the number of puffs as suggested by the doctor.Afterwards, rinse your mouth thoroughly with water and spit it out.Check the label for directions before use. How it works

Theehale Inhaler is an anticholinergic medication. It works by relaxing the muscles in the airways and widens the airways. Pregnancy

Seek medical advice from your doctor: Theehale Inhaler may be unsafe to use during pregnancy. Although there are limited studies in humans, animal studies have shown harmful effects on the developing baby. Your doctor will weigh the benefits and any potential risks before prescribing it to you. Breast feeding

Safe when prescribed by an expert: Theehale Inhaler is probably safe to use during breastfeeding. Limited human data suggests that the drug does not represent any significant risk to the baby. What if I forget to take it?

If a dose of Theehale Inhaler is missed, take it promptly. However, if your next dose is approaching, skip the missed dose and resume your regular schedule. Theehale Inhaler is not a steroid; it is an anticholinergic that relaxes small airway muscles, keeping them open for 24 hours.
Theehale Inhaler is a long-acting bronchodilator that eases breathing and helps prevent sudden worsening of breathing problems.
Store Theehale Inhaler at room temperature (68°F to 77°F or 20°C to 25°C), away from heat and cold, and do not refrigerate. Keep it in a dry place.
Quitting smoking is crucial to slow COPD progression. Continue taking Theehale Inhaler as prescribed to help manage the condition.
Your doctor may prescribe Theehale Inhaler for lifelong use, as COPD is a chronic condition requiring long-term treatment.
Theehale Inhaler begins to work within 30 minutes, with full benefits experienced in about 3 days to a week.
Avoid getting Theehale Inhaler in your eyes to prevent blurry vision and pupil dilation. If this occurs, contact your doctor. Also, be cautious of dizziness and blurred vision; avoid driving or operating heavy machinery if affected.
COPD is a serious lung disease characterized by narrowed airways, making it difficult to breathe. It includes chronic bronchitis and emphysema.
Rescue treatment addresses sudden disease attacks, while maintenance treatment involves daily medications like Theehale Inhaler to manage symptoms and prevent attacks.
